Because the effect of human activities and natural disasters, global climate change and environment. change process is accelerating. Especially, with the rapid development of society and economic, Ⅰ and use/land cover type is changing quite significantly, and resulted to a variety of environmental effects. Urban Heat environmental effect is one of the environmental effects. Urban Heat environmental effect results from many factors such as land use/land cover type, the artificial heat sources from energy consuming, weather condition and other different characteristics and so on. Meanwhile, Urban Heat environmental effect closely related with the underlying surface of the environmental landscape. In the process of urbanization, a lot of natural terrain is constantly replaced by the artificial surface, and result to produce a more significant thermal environment imbalance effect. But the thermal environment imbalance could lead to a decline in the quality of human living environment. Thus, there has more and more attention to the Urban Heat environmental effect.This article will analyze the spatial pattern distribution of Urban Heat environment of the suburban area where Wenyu River located, and the factors which would effect the thermal environment imbalance. On the regional scale, with the help of RS and GIS technology, using6years’ Landsat TM/ETM IR images of Beijing city. Firstly, this article had researched the heat urban environment of study area quantitatively. Secondly, this article would analyses the temporal change trend and spatial distribution characters in study area. Thirdly, the thesis analyses the quantitative relationship between urban thermal environment and vegetation cover from different aspects in the same study. The last but not the least, this article analyses the quantitative relationship between urban thennal environment and land use/land cover type in the same study. On the microscopic scale, this study had analyzed the difference of surface temperature in different land use/land cover type, and analyses the impact of different environmental factors on the surface temperature. Results could be arranged mainly as follows.(1) As to the changes of land use/land cover type, the area of arable land and woodland which order to the agriculture the main is declining, while constructed land which orders to the non-agriculture the main is increasing.(2) For the changes of different landscape pattern index, at1987year,1992year,1998year and2011year, the changes of different landscape pattern index indicate that the fragmentation of woodland is the most serious, while un-used land is most slight.(3) The analysis of distribution character and pattern of urban thennal environment in study area indicates that the process of urbanization is conducting from the plains to the mountains.(4) The relationship between urban thermal environment and land use/land cover type is different, and the relationship between urban thermal environment and NDVI similar to the relationship between urban thermal environment and RVI.(5) On the microscopic scale, the order of the surface temperature of different underlying surface is like this, the artificial surface is the highest, and the surface of Joe vegetation types is the lowest.(6) the correlation between surface temperature and air temperature is better.(7) Compared with the measured surface temperature by noncontact thermometer, most of the surface temperatures which were used Remote sensing data to retrieve are smaller.
